Fire at Gray Hatchery Destroys 7000 Chicks and Incubators
Delphi suffers a major blaze gutting the Gray Hatchery on the square. The two story brick building lost its second floor starting room with over 7000 chicks and twenty brooders. Incubators on the first floor also damaged but two of three 15,000 egg units were moved to a new site. No word on total loss or rebuilding plans.

Mass dry convention planned in Camden Carroll County
A large Carroll County Drys mass meeting in Camden decided to hold a mass dry convention at the Community Building on Monday night March 20 at 8 p m. The non partisan gathering aims to perfect a permanent organization and select delegates for the repeal election, open to all opposed to repealing the 18th Amendment. Committee On Publicity.

Death of Jefferson township resident David Schock at 81
David Schock 81 lifelong Jefferson township resident and father of County Assessor Orvel Schock died at his home after a long illness. He was born on the family farm, married Nancy Roach in 1877 and Emma Stoner in 1883, leaving two sons Howard and Orvel, seven grandchildren and one great grandchild. Funeral at Oak Grove church with burial in Oak Grove cemetery.

Governor McNutt Signs High License Increase for Chain Stores
Governor Paul V. McNutt signed a bill raising license fees from 25 to 190 for stores in chains over 20 outlets. The bill ended a fierce legislative fight and earlier faced a pocket veto. Also signed were measures creating an interstate port authority for Indiana and Illinois and extending Indiana prison-made goods regulations to include imports.

Boston Editorial On Early Telephone Fraud Arrest
An editorial recounts the arrest in New York of Joshua Coppersmith a man about 46 who claimed to offer a device called a telephone to transmit the human voice over wires. The piece condemns the scheme warning such con artists prey on superstition and urges prompt punishment as a deterrent.

Indiana Law Lets Tax Payments By Checks Amid Bank Restrictions
Taxpayers in Carroll County may pay current taxes with checks from any bank or trust company under a state law passed in the recent session. County Treasurer Robert Johnson notes that a bank officer's statement of sufficient funds is required, with the treasurer authorized to hold the check until payment clears. Taxpayers must present a tax statement showing amounts due when using this method.

Regulations Classify Indiana Banks Reopening A and B
Luther F. Symons issues rules splitting Indiana banks into A and B classes. New deposits and trust funds after Feb 27 are unrestricted. A banks ban cash payments on gold, checks on other banks, and limit cash for withdrawals. B banks ban most savings withdrawals for 90 days and cap checking withdrawals at 5 percent, with other protections and transferability between classes.
North Dakota Farmers Cash in on Jack Rabbits
Dan W. McCain reports a Bantry North Dakota clipping noting jack rabbits are killed by the thousands. The piece says pelts are valued at 7 to 10 cents in Dickinson with over 1,000 pelts a day bought, aiding farmers during slack season. Shafer brothers, formerly of Bantry, now live in North Dakota, are tied to the item.

Union State Bank Opens For Business
The Union State Bank of Delphi Indiana reopened Wednesday under state and Federal orders. Luther F Symons, state bank commissioner, noted the bank is an A class institution to reopen March 15 for all banking purposes. Regulations for A and B class banks limited withdrawals, required liquid assets, and allowed transfers between classes. State officials aim to complete the list of chartered banks soon with no further additions.

Durgan Opposes Lafayette Federal Court Plan
Representative George R. Durgan of Lafayette rejects creating a new federal court district in Lafayette. He notes the post office building includes a court room but says a full time court and a third Indiana federal judge are unnecessary. He vows to oppose the suggestion.
